Assertion : The blue colour of sky is on account of scattering of sun light.
Reason : The intensity of scattered light varies inversely as the & fourth power of wavelength of the light.

A

If both assertion and reason are true and\ reason is a correct explanation of the assertion

B

If both assertion and reason are true but the reason is not a correct explanation of assertion.

C

If assertion is true but reason is false.

D

If assertion is false but reason is true

To determine the validity of the assertion and reason provided in the question, we can break down the statements step by step. ### Step 1: Analyze the Assertion The assertion states: "The blue colour of the sky is on account of scattering of sunlight." - **Explanation**: This statement is true. The blue color of the sky is indeed due to Rayleigh scattering, which occurs when sunlight interacts with small particles in the atmosphere. Shorter wavelengths of light (blue light) are scattered more than longer wavelengths (like red light), which is why we perceive the sky as blue during the day. ### Step 2: Analyze the Reason The reason states: "The intensity of scattered light varies inversely as the fourth power of wavelength of the light." - **Explanation**: This statement is also true. According to Rayleigh's scattering law, the intensity of scattered light is inversely proportional to the fourth power of the wavelength (λ) of the light. This means that shorter wavelengths (like blue light) are scattered much more than longer wavelengths (like red light). Mathematically, it can be expressed as: \[ I \propto \frac{1}{\lambda^4} \] where \(I\) is the intensity of scattered light and \(\lambda\) is the wavelength. ### Step 3: Determine the Relationship Now we need to determine if the reason is the correct explanation for the assertion. - Since the assertion is true and the reason is also true, and the reason explains why the blue color of the sky occurs due to the scattering of sunlight (with blue light being scattered more due to its shorter wavelength), we conclude that the reason is indeed a correct explanation of the assertion. ### Conclusion Both the assertion and reason are true, and the reason correctly explains the assertion. Therefore, the answer is that both statements are true, and the reason is the correct explanation for the assertion. ### Final Answer Both the assertion and reason are true, and the reason is the correct explanation for the assertion. ---
